Program Overview
Program Overview
The Master of Science in Human-Technology Interaction and Communication (MTIK) is a multidisciplinary program that combines communication science with a technical field, offering students a unique blend of knowledge and skills.
Program Structure
- The program offers a combination of communication science (KoWi) and a technical field, with options in:
- Informatik (Computer Science)
- Maschinenbau (Mechanical Engineering)
- Elektrotechnik (Electrical Engineering)
- The program includes courses on:
- KoWi & Informatik
- KoWi & Maschinenbau
- KoWi & Elektrotechnik
- Praktika (Internships)
- Fremdsprachen (Foreign Languages)
- Auslandsaufenthalte (Study Abroad)
